JavaScript Sintaksa je nabor pravil, kako so zgrajeni programi v JavaScript-u. Sintaksa definira dve vrsti vrednosti, prve so fiksne in druge spremenljive vrednosti. Fiksne vrednosti se imenujejo literali, spremenljive pa se imenujejo spremenljivke. JavaScript za deklaracijo spremenljivk uporablja ključne beseda var, let in const. Za dodajanje vrednosti spremenljivkam se uporablja znak enačaja (=).
Literali | Dve najpomembnejši sinstaksni pravili za fiksne vrednosti. | Glej primer |
---|---|---|
Spremenljivke | V programskem jeziku se spremenljivke uporabljajo za shranjevanje vrednosti podatkov. | Glej primer |
JavaScript uporablja aritmetične operatorje (+ - * /) za izračun vrednosti, operator dodelitve (=) pa uporablja za dodeljevanje vrednosti spremenljivkam.
Operator | Opis |
---|---|
+ | Seštevanje |
- | Odštevanje |
* | Množenje |
** | Potenciranje |
/ | Delitev |
% | Preostanek deljenja |
++ | Povečanje |
-- | Zmanjšanje |
Operatorji | JavaScript uporablja aritmetične operatorje (+ - * /) za izračun vrednosti. | Glej primer |
---|
Izraz je kombinacija vrednosti, spremenljivk in operatorjev, ki izračuna vrednost. Izračun se imenuje vrednotenje. Vsi stavki v JavaScript se ne izvajajo, in so komentarji. Koda z dvojnimi poševnicami (//) ali med (/* .. */) se obravnava kot komentar. Komentarji so vidni samo nam in ne bodo izvedeni. Identifikatorji so imena v JavaScript-u in se uporabljajo za poimenovanje spremenljivk, ključnih besed in funkcij. Pravila za uradna imena so enaka v večini programskih jezikov. Imena v JavaScript se morajo začeti s črko (A-Z ali a-z), znak za dolar ($) ali podčrtaj (_). Naslednji znaki so lahko črke, številke, podčrtaji ali dolar znaki. JavaScript razlikuje med velikimi in malimi črkami, zato sta spremenljivki prva ali Prva dve različni spremenljivki. Camel Case pomeni pisanje spremenljivk, lahko je ImePriimek (zgornje camel case črke) ali imePriimek (spodnje camel case črke).